Comparison of BÖHLER grades with standard materials in order of greatest similarity. Deviations in chemical composition are indicated with ”~”. For < EN / DIN > the chemical composition of the BÖHLER grades is within the parameters of the standards.The principal difference between BÖHLER grades and standard materials is their considerably more limited tolerances in chemical composition, and therefore their improved and reproducible applicational properties.
